Timeline of Transformation
Day 1: Embracing Spontaneity
The journey begins with a leap into spontaneity. On the first day, I decided to say “yes” to everything that came my way. It wasn’t just about accepting invitations; it was about adopting an open mindset. I joined a last-minute yoga class, something I had hesitated to do before. The initial nervousness melted away upon meeting a group of warm and enthusiastic individuals who welcomed newcomers with genuine kindness. As I flowed through the poses, I felt a wave of exhilaration wash over me. There was something intoxicating about stepping into the unfamiliar.
Feeling energized, I spent the evening trying a new sushi place with friends, igniting a passionate conversation about food and culture. It set a vibrant tone for the week. My head was buzzing with excitement and a hint of anxiety—how many more doors would open if I simply chose to say, “yes” more often? My tip for Day 1: Start small, but be willing to venture outside your comfort zone.
Day 2: Discovering Local Treasures
Day two called for a broader exploration of my surroundings. I committed to saying “yes” to local adventures. Encouraged by friends, we visited an art gallery that I had long overlooked. It turned out to be one of the most inspiring experiences I could have asked for. The vibrant expressions of creativity transported me into realms of thought I seldom visited. Each painting seemed to narrate a different story—tales of joy, despair, and the human experience. The connections I forged through discussion with fellow art enthusiasts opened my perspective.
Later that evening, I accepted an invitation to participate in a community cooking class, another “yes” that yielded diving into the joyous art of culinary creation. The flavors we conjured filled the room with warmth, laughter, and shared experiences, reminding me that saying “yes” is not merely about the activity but about the connections formed with others. For those tempted to initiate their own adventure, try searching for events in your local area that ignite your curiosity.

Day 4: Being a Tourist in My Own City
Day four was designated for becoming a tourist in my own city. I decided to say “yes” to a city tour. Guided by a local enthusiast, I discovered hidden gems that had previously escaped my notice; quaint little cafes, art installations in unexpected places, and historical anecdotes that breathed life into familiar streets. The vibrant culture I had taken for granted suddenly flourished before my eyes.
Engaging with fellow participants, we exchanged stories and recommendations, our laughter echoing down cobblestone lanes. Not only did I embrace my city’s essence, but I also intertwined my experiences with others, layering my memories with newfound friendships. For those considering a “tourist” day, remember to be patient. Wonderful experiences often unfold in unanticipated ways.
